Where’s the Safest Place to leave your Postal Boxes?

The rise in home deliveries and e-commerce has increased the convenience of shopping, but what happens when you are not home. Where do the delivery drivers leave your boxes?

You may request that packages be left with neighbours or in a ‘safe’ place, but this isn’t always possible. When boxes are left on the doorstep, they are at risk of being spotted and picked up by an unintended recipient. Even if hidden from view, parcels left outside can get damaged by the wonderful British weather.

Alternatively, your parcels might be returned to a central collection point, but then you have the inconvenience of collecting them.

Letterbox 4 You Parcel Post Boxes

One of our local packaging customers offers another possibility, a parcel box. Letterbox 4 You supply secure, free-standing or wall/fence-mounted parcel boxes, they can be installed next to the front door, on a gate post or wall at the foot of your driveway.

With a larger opening than a standard letterbox, a parcel box provides a great drop off point for your packages. Parcels the size of a shoebox can be posted in their range of larger post boxes.

Letterbox 4 You also supply secure postal boxes for the foyers of multi-occupancy offices and residential buildings.

From enthusiastic e-commerce shoppers to small businesses, this could provide a safe place to receive your deliveries. Furthermore, it prevents the inconvenience of having to keep answering the door to the postman or make trips to the collection point.
